摘要
Longitudinal ultrasonic velocity of aqueous gelatin on different concentrations were measured at the temperature range of 30 degrees C similar to 90 degrees C. All the curves conform to parabola. The ultrasonic velocity of gelatin is larger than that of deionized water and increases with concentration. Molecular weight of gelatin plays an Less important role in ultrasonic velocity of gelatin solution than concentration. According to these ultrasonic properties of aqueous gelatin, the interaction between gelatin and water molecules were discussed.
